Miami, Florida, is a unique city unmatched by other beach destinations in the United States. A fusion of Floridian and Cuban cultures, the city exudes a bon vivant attitude with plenty of Latin-inspired architecture to admire and food to savor. Miami experiences mostly pleasant weather throughout the year, so if you're ready to melt off the Virginia winter chill or just ready for a change of scenery, hop on a plane from Norfolk International Airport, or ORF, and head to the beach city where Ocean Drive and Jungle Island await you.
When you land at Miami International Airport (MIA), you'll have the convenient opportunity to rent a car. If you're going to stay in a central location like South Beach, walking around Ocean Drive is easy. When you're ready to venture into the neighboring beaches, though, you'll be glad you rented a car. Numbered streets run east-west and increase as you head north; if you have any doubts, an in-car GPS system will help you navigate through the city.
A direct flight from Norfolk to Miami takes two and a half hours. Visiting Miami is all about timing. Different times of the year bring different crowds, so plan accordingly.
